We are currently seeking a Scientist in Wallingford, CT.

 

Position Summary and Special Duties:

As a (an) Scientist day to day duties will consist of and may not be limited to: Your responsibilities will be to work with a team of scientists developing high quality immunoassay products for the immunoassay department. Other duties include the evaluation of new technologies and reagents to improve processes and the identification of novel applications for the immunoassay department. Work on extremely complex problems, where analysis of situations or data requires an evaluation of intangible variables. Must be able to work independently.

Job Qualifications

Education and Experience: 

This position requires a Ph.D. degree in biological sciences or a closely related field with a minimum of 2+ years of experience and demonstrated working knowledge of scientific principles, or a BS degree with 10+ years of related experience. Experience in the areas of immunology, cell biology or related field is required, as well as evidence of high productivity and scientific rigor. Hands-on experience in immunoassay work is required, and assay development background is desired.  Familiarity with antibody and protein characterization is a plus.  Must be able to work in a fast pace environment, multitask, and have excellent communication skills, both verbally and in writing.
